About P/S Ratio at International Paper (IP)
International Paper (IP) P/S ratio is 0.8× as of July 22, 2026. The 5-year average is 0.9×. The sector median currently stands at 1.8×. The current ratio is at the 41th percentile of its own 10-year history.
International Paper (IP) historical P/S ratio has ranged from a low of 0.0× (2011) to a high of 1.2× (2025) in the available daily series.
The price-to-sales (P/S) ratio compares a company's market capitalisation to its trailing twelve-month (TTM) revenue. It is calculated as market cap ÷ TTM revenue (equivalent to share price ÷ TTM revenue per share). Because the denominator (revenue) cannot be negative, P/S is widely used to value unprofitable or pre-profit companies and to make cross-sector comparisons.
